Abraham's Rock via the Tour des Poignets

This is a very pleasant hike, partly along a ridge leading to the Tour des Poignets, which offers superb panoramic views of the Lozère mountains, Tanargue, Mont Gerbier de Jonc, Mézenc, etc.
All along the ridge, you can admire the Rocher d'Abraham in front of you.
After climbing through the rocks, the arrival at the summit reveals a metal sculpture created by Pierre Louis Chipon in tribute to Jean Gilly, a great sportsman from the Ardèche region.

Description of the walk

From Aubenas towards Le Puy-en-Velais (N102), turn left onto the D19 at Lalevade-d'Ardèche.
Park in the car park at Col de la Croix de Bauzon.

(S/E) From the car park, cross the D19 carefully to take the road opposite.

(1) After about 100 metres, the road becomes a track which you take to pass to the left of the barn towards Le Bez. Follow this track until you reach the signpost for Bois des Rabeyres.

(2) Leave the path on the left and continue along the track towards Mayres, which continues to climb until it reaches a hairpin bend. Continue to the fork at the signpost: Rocher des Taillades.

(3) Take a grassy path (white-yellow markings) on the right. Follow this path, which passes by the Tour des Poignets.

(4) The path leads to a track at the signpost: Fautouras, which you take on the left towards Rocher d'Abraham.

(5) The track becomes a ridge path that leads to Col de Mendras on a grassy platform.

(6) Leave the ridge trail and turn left to begin a winding descent through the forest until you reach the mountain-side trail, which you follow to the sign: Statue.

(7) From there, follow the three yellow dots that lead through a maze of rocks to the statue.

(8) Turn back to the Fautouras signpost.

(4) Leave the path (white-yellow) on your right and continue along the track on the left.

(9) A little further on, take the path on the right until you reach a small road above a house.

(1) Take this road on the left and shortly afterwards you will come back to the road you took at the start. Turn left to reach the crossroads and the car park where you started (S/E).
